Generally two things happen at this time of the year, strong run out sales in December as retail sees good incentives and then Fleet managers get bargains on 2018s in January and February. I suspect that Ford has been more disciplined on incentives because of tighter inventories and will see the up side of this in strong fleet sales of 2019s in Q1.
